Transaction

df0ca2d2ea4c7f65a2007653a7bd5531525155ca161c745232fd5f5d3c75dcf7
102,644 confirmations
Timestamp
1708888638
Block832,019
Fee20,343 sats
Fee rate24.6 sats/vB
view on mempool.space

Inputs & Outputs